Wellington Branch - Contaminated land: assessment and management

Terre Maize and Michelle Grinlinton-Hancock will provide an insight into the growing number of situations where contamination is an issue for development projects.

Speaking from their experience as specialists in contaminated land and resource management planning, they will discuss the technical investigations required, remedies and environmental issues arising from those, and the consenting process under the National Environmental Standard for Managing Contaminants in Soil.
